Transaction 5f89c41e108fd46bcc332a69a9d0e5e44175311932a6be34cc8a1e298b339796
3 Input
2 Outputs
- 5f89c41e108fd46bcc332a69a9d0e5e44175311932a6be34cc8a1e298b339796:0
- 5f89c41e108fd46bcc332a69a9d0e5e44175311932a6be34cc8a1e298b339796:1
value 15890400
address 12SmhuX5bUhTYWD9SYwuScfjf3VaCXXceV
value 42724
address 16dwM4V6dHZPeNZUTgWSMHPypjETtvHgq4